Foxconn ramps up iPhone production rates X

According to analyst Ming-Chi Kuo of KGI, all the problems associated with the production of the iPhone X have been eliminated.

Earlier, representatives of Foxconn, which collect the new flagship Apple announced that they can produce about 50 000-150 000 smartphones per month. Now the situation has changed and the garbage ready to put 450 000-550 000 devices per month.

With these modifications, the delivery time iPhone X was reduced from 4-5 to 1-2 weeks. Apple also could deliver the buyers previously ordered smartphones for a few weeks before. Some users have decided that the low demand for the new model. But it’s not.

In the production of iPhone factories are faced with several problems. First, the projector of the points used in Face ID have been very difficult to assemble. Second, Apple’s partner, supplying LTE modules could not provide the Corporation with a sufficient number of antennas.

According to information from KGI, both problems were solved and the production process is normalized. Now Apple will be able to supply more iPhone X in the fourth quarter, as well as to eliminate the shortage faced by many who wish to buy a device.
